What is the opportunity?

We are seeking a talented, experienced commercial lawyer to join the Omnissa Legal Team as Senior Associate Counsel, Americas Commercial. This person will provide guidance to the Americas Sales team members, to ensure that all agreements are drafted and negotiated in accordance with company policies and legal requirements. This person will work with colleagues across the Omnissa Legal Team, and throughout the rest of the company, to understand key related issues and challenges, as well as stakeholder requirements, that impact the company’s agreements, in support of achieving the company’s strategic goals and objectives. Here’s more about what you'll be doing:

• Drafting, reviewing, and negotiating agreements with customers (including but not limited to licensing of entitlements to on-premises software and cloud-hosted services, as well as consulting and professional services and various commercial agreements), and agreements with channel partners, in coordination with the Omnissa Deal Management Team and other internal stakeholders as needed.

• Provide legal advice and support to Deal Management and Sales Ops teams with regard to customer requests for modification to Omnissa standard terms, and deal-related questions, including but not limited to Omnissa business policies and guidelines.

• As required, provide guidance and support to internal stakeholders on sales contract-related matters, including interpretation of contract terms, addressing customer concerns, and resolution of disputes.

What will you bring to Omnissa?

•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school and active license to practice law in any United States jurisdiction.

• Minimum 3-5 years of experience working as an attorney, negotiating software and cloud services licensing agreements, and related professional services agreements at a B2B company. United States-based in-house experience preferred but not required.

• Excellent drafting and negotiation skills with the ability to communicate complex legal and commercial concepts clearly and concisely. Proficiency with American business English.

• Ability to identify and mitigate legal and business risks and provide practical solutions to complex issues to support Omnissa corporate strategies.

•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ment and manage multiple priorities with attention to detail.

• Collaborative mindset with the ability to work cross-functionally and build str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ders.

What is the leadership like for this role?What is the structure and culture of the team like?
This role will report directly into a Senior Counsel Lead. The team culture encourages curiosity, exploration, and continuous learning. Because we’re a small team, team members will get to expand their knowledge base. Given our environment, we expect for team members to function with a high degree of autonomy and collaborate effectively with stakeholders across the business.
